Oleuropein, a conjugate of hydroxytyrosol (3,4-dihydroxybenzyl alcohol), is a characteristic but very variable component of olives and olive oil. After consumption of 25 ml virgin olive oil, hydroxytyrosol, 3-(9-methylhydroxytyrosol (homovanillyl alcohol), and homovanillic acid increase in plasma, as conjugates, predominantly glucuronide ° Oleuropein may be deconjugated by the gut microflora. [Pg.330]

When stereoisomers are biotransformed by a variety of pathways, differences in the susceptibility of the separate isomers to these pathways result in stereoselectivity for their metabolite patterns. For example, 5-warfarin is oxidized to form primarily 7-hydroxy-5-warfarin, whereas the R enantiomer predominantly undergoes hydroxylation in the 6-position.f Oxazepam glucuronidation is 3-3.4 times higher for the S isomer compared to the R isomer in man and dogs. Biotransformation may generate an additional chiral center in the drug structure and result in diastereo-meric metabolites with markedly different disposition characteristics. [Pg.2154]

Diflunisal is a fluorinated salicyhc acid derivative, which is absorbed unchanged from the gastrointestinal tract, reaching peak concentrations after about 2 hours, and is metabolized by glucuronidation (1). Its adverse effects and other characteristics are those of aspirin, although gastrointestinal haemorrhage may be less common (2). [Pg.1124]

The level and activity of specific enzymes involved in biotransformation can differ depending on the species, strain, age, and sex of the test animal. For example, cats cannot carry out glucuronidation reactions, newborn rats have relatively low cytochrome P450 activity, and male rats are more sensitive to carbon tetrachloride toxicity than female rats. These differences are important to consider when interpreting the results from toxicological studies. The observation that age, sex, and genetics can significantly influence biotransformation reactions in animals raises the question of whether these characteristics also affect the biotransformation capacity of humans. [Pg.1869]

The last FAB spectrum. Figure 12, is that of hydroxyhexamethyl melamine glucuronide measured with a thioglycerol matrix. The protonated molecular ion is observed, as well as the class characteristic ion (M+H-194) of mass 20. When this analysis was run from a glyceroi matrix, (M-H) ions were desorbed in greater abundance than (M+H) ions. [Pg.169]
